@jfgslo said:
Well, it's better than Aki Sora's ending from the same author. I don't think Itosugi is particularly good with wrapping up his stories, but perhaps they got worse since his friend died. Who knows? They start great, but they inevitably have some really unpleasant flavor towards the end, no doubt due to Itosugi's own unique taste.
For what it's worth, Itosugi was forced to end Aki Sora. It wasn't the ending she wanted, but during that time, the morality police were pretty fierce about incest. It's what happens when your manga gets axed. At least Champion Red Ichigo gave her a couple of months to figure out how to end it.

@Ichigo69 Indeed. But, given how much Itosugi had changed the original premise of the series by that point, in part in response to his friend's death it seems, Aki Sora probably ended better than it would have had the Tokyo ban not been in place, meaning, the rushed ending was probably better than what Itosugi was originally plotting at the time, given how his further series since then have developed quite weirdly by the end of their stories. His earlier work, Onee-chan no Onegai , also had drama, but not the nonsensical character development and illogical twists that have come to feature his works since the later part of Aki Sora. As shown with Uwakoi, his works have become an acquired taste that is not fit for everyone despite how unthreatening they appear at first.
